Abstract

This research aims to test the relationship between trust in leadership and the organization of Generation Z. This research is quantitative research that looks at the relationship between the two variables, namely trust in leaders and organizational commitment. The subjects in this research are employees who belong to Generation Z and choose to work virtually/in a virtual environment. The sample selection technique is purposive sampling. The number of subjects was 154 Generation Z employees. Data analysis used Spearman rank correlation. The research results show that there is a significant relationship between trust in leaders and organizational commitment in Generation Z (p = 0.00; R = 0.766).
